The cheapest way to get from Gillingham to Cranbrook is to line 101 bus and line 5 bus which costs £3 and takes 2h 16m.
The fastest way to get from Gillingham to Cranbrook is to drive which takes 40 min and costs £5 - £9.
No, there is no direct bus from Gillingham station to Cranbrook. However, there are services departing from Chatham station and arriving at Congregational Church via Chequers Bus Station.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 2h 16m.
The distance between Gillingham and Cranbrook is 24 miles. The road distance is 24.4 miles.
The best way to get from Gillingham to Cranbrook without a car is to line 101 bus and line 5 bus which takes 2h 16m and costs £3.
It takes approximately 2h 16m to get from Gillingham to Cranbrook, including transfers.
Gillingham to Cranbrook bus services, operated by Arriva UK, depart from Chatham station.
Gillingham to Cranbrook bus services, operated by Arriva UK, arrive at Chequers Bus Station.
Yes, the driving distance between Gillingham to Cranbrook is 24 miles. It takes approximately 40 min to drive from Gillingham to Cranbrook.
